1 L ORD Almighty, hear my words, to my thoughts attentive be; hear my cry, my King, my God, as to you I make my plea. With the morning light, O L ORD, you shall hear my voice and cry; and expectant I will bring prayer as morning sacrifice. [Sing to the Lord 5]

2 2. Truly you are not a God who delights in wickedness; evil shall not dwell with you, boasters not before your eyes. Lying tongues you will destroy; those who evil do, you hate. G OD abhors the man who loves violence and base deceit.

3 3. Grace will lead me to your house, there to worship reverently. Make your way before me straight, lest my foes lead me astray. Not one word they say is true, ruin brews within their heart. Their mouth is an open grave, well taught in the flatterer’s art.

4 Sing to the Lord 5 Text: st. 1 Martin Shaw, 1915–1958, © Oxford University Press st. 2–4 John Rogers, 2004, © RCNZ Hymnal Committee, 2004 Used with permission Tune: Projected with permission, August 2010, Norm Jonkman, 1984, © Faith Alive Christian Resources, 1987 4. Guilty! Catch them in their snares. Rebels, sinners, cast them out. Those who trust you, shelter them. Let them ever sing and shout. For you bless the righteous man; you alone, O L ORD, are good; you surround him with your grace, with your favour as a shield.
